Air Cleaner Foam Seals (1972 – 350)
These are the correct seals that mount on the Air Cleaner assembly and mate to the Hood once it's closed.
This is a Pair for $45.00
Fits 1972 Buick 350 Engines
Install Tip:
We make a template out of cardboard and simply spray the foam with 3M Headliner / Carpet adhesive.
We also brush a bit of the same glue on the Air Cleaner portion and then mate the foams to the air cleaner. The combination of glue on both components make for an excellent bond.
The cardboard template keeps the glue off the foam (except where you need it)

Air Cleaner Lid (Black)
This is a decent Reproduction of the Standard Air Cleaner Lid found on most GM Muscle Cars back in the day.
Fits Standard and Ram Air Cleaners from that era
Note:
These come with the typical Black "E-Coating" anti-corrosive coating on them
but will need to be scuffed and painted to match your existing Air Cleaner assembly.
These do require a Seal which can be found here > Air Cleaner Seal
